2

我在数据库中保存了来自 tinymce 编辑器的 html 内容,所以我想在 php 页面上显示这个 html 内容,但是以漂亮的方式。我想首先检查 html 字符串中是否存在图像,如果存在则首先在 php 页面中显示它。然后我想在图像右侧显示一些文本,将其截断前 200 个单词,但它必须保持 html,因为它可能不仅存在链接简单的文本。

是否有用于操作 html 和截断 html 字符串以实现“阅读更多”功能的 php 库或 php 类?

4

1 回答 1

1

这看起来是一个不错的工具:

http://simplehtmldom.sourceforge.net/

有趣的是,它甚至在首页上有您正在寻找的示例。

编辑:

PHP 实际上带有自己的用于处理 HTML 的库,记录在:http ://docs.php.net/manual/en/book.dom.php 另请查看http://code.google.com/p/phpquery /

于 2012-09-26T19:43:02.073 回答